The 316 grade stainless steel offers superior resistance to pitting and crevice corrosion in chloride-rich environments, making it the material of choice for marine applications, chemical processing, and offshore equipment. Its high tensile strength and inherent durability ensure it can withstand the rigorous demands of pulling and lifting mechanisms, including winches, cranes, and hoists, where structural integrity is paramount.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ard stainless steel grades for corrosive environments. | Always specify and utilize 316 grade stainless steel for applications exposed to chlorides and harsh chemicals to prevent premature corrosion and failure. |
| Improper welding techniques leading to sensitization. | Employ low-heat input welding and post-weld heat treatment if necessary, using 316L filler material, to preserve the intergranular corrosion resistance of the weld zone. |
